java是編程中常見的一種語言,它可以更好的實現程序所需要的各種操作需求,給用戶更加優質的使用交互體驗感,下面我們跟隨小編一起來了解一下java員工管理系統的相關資料吧。
java員工管理系統簡介
運用Java編程語言實現員工基本信息管理、員工請假申請、采購物品申請等功能。與其他類似的系統相比,本系統具有操作簡單、界面簡潔清晰、流程規范完善、數據處理安全、 App功能實現等特點。
運用Java編程語言和B/S架構,以開源的Tomcat作為Web容器,以SQL Server 2005為數據庫設計與開發了一個員工日志管理系統,以方便企業管理者對每個員工的工作進展程度及對工作提出的建議及時掌握,從而有利于企業的管理。

java員工管理系統
java員工管理系統案例需求說明
員工信息的基本情況
—————————普通員工—————————–
屬性:員工編號、員工姓名、員工職務、請假天數、基本工資
普通員工工資:
在基本工資的基礎上增加10%的工作餐,50%的崗位補助,200元住房補助
基本工資+基本工資*0.1+基本工資*0.5+200
—————————–經理——————————–
屬性:員工編號、員工姓名、員工職務、請假天數、基本工資
經理工資:
在基本工資的基礎上增加20%的工作餐,50%的崗位補助,500元住房補助
基本工資+基本工資*0.2+基本工資*0.5+500
——————————-董事——————————–
屬性:員工編號、員工姓名、員工職務、請假天數、基本工資
董事工資:
在基本工資的基礎上增加8%的工作餐,30%的崗位補助,2000元住房補助,3000元投資補助
基本工資+基本工資*0.08+基本工資*0.3+2000+3000
——————————–其他———————————
工資扣除部分,所有員工都是一樣的
無請假,基本工資全發,有請假,扣除每天平均工資 * 請假天數

java員工管理系統
java員工管理系統案例設計思路
員工父類一個,普通員工,經理,董事長子類各一個,分別重寫父類的工資方法。最后一個測試類。父類子類的編寫沒什么問題,注意盡量做好封裝,屬性最好用private修飾。接下來就是關鍵的測試類,這里需要完成增刪改查工作,工作量可能會有點大哦!
注意:由于本系統只是將對象存于對象數組,數組初始化時定長設定為100,系統會自動初始化每個數組元素為null,所以在寫測試類的方法時一定注意寫好判斷預防遍歷賦值發生的空指針錯誤,還有就是如果更改員工的資料時注意,若是員工的職位發生變化該怎么處理,畢竟對象變了,處理工資的方法也不一樣。
相信看完了小編為你整理的java員工管理系統的相關資料,其實java的員工管理系統雖然看起來比較復雜,但是實現起來還是相對比較容易的哦!


在微信中搜索faceui